"Real and unreal at the sa ti, Xuanqing Guard’s dungeon is nothing special. If I didn’t want to stir up trouble, I could co here and play every damn day."

"Alright, make sure the illusion array’s strength isn’t too high. If it’s too strong, it’ll easily attract the night patrol Little Banner Battalion nearby."

"Relax, I know what to do. The trash on the outside in the Qi Refining Realm will never get out of my illusion array. If I want them alive, they’ll live; if I want them dead, it’s just a single thought for ."

"Don’t do anything reckless! We’re only here to rescue, unless we absolutely have to, don’t kill anyone. Otherwise the trouble gets bigger."

"Tch, what difference does it make if we kill or not? If Xuanqing Guard catches us, you think we’ll be spared anyway?"

"Shut up! Move faster!"

There were three people in total. One of them shaped a seal technique with his hands, True Qi pouring out all over him. Four faintly glowing array discs floated at his chest, with light threads linking them into a complex structure: the illusion array—covering the dungeon for tens of yards in every direction.

Actually, there hadn’t been any rain at all. The rain was just an excuse for those trapped in the illusion array whose perception was fading. The two who ca out of the dungeon hadn’t moved from their spot, and aside from the summoning talisman they touched in their chests being real, the rest was all illusion—self-imprisonnt inside the array.

Not just the prison chief and his companion; everyone around the dungeon, both covert and overt sentries, was the sa, trapped and unable to move for a while.

The three were clearly divided in their roles: one controlled the illusion array to suppress all defenses on the dungeon’s exterior. Another was currently pumping a bluish smoke into the dungeon from an earth jar, and unlike normal smoke it seed sentient—drifting purposefully into the dungeon passage without wasting a whiff.

The last had the strongest presence, with twin blades at his waist and a sharp, vigilant gaze scanning their surroundings. He acted as the lookout, and when the illusion array operator and the smoke guy started bickering, he was the one to bark them quiet.

"How much longer?"

"Boss He, don’t rush . The confusing smoke has to float in, it’s slow by nature. According to the intel we got, it’ll take at least the ti of one incense stick for the smoke to cover the dungeon."

"We don’t have that long! Hurry it up!"

"Boss He, I’ll do my best." As he spoke, more smoke poured from the earth jar, but beads of sweat grew thicker on his face.

Ti passed in a flash. In barely half the ti of an incense stick, the prison guards stationed at various checkpoints inside the dungeon all felt drowsy—so simply nodded off, while others realized sothing was wrong and tried to raise an alarm but couldn’t react in ti. The fatigue hit too quickly and was irresistible—they lasted only two or three breaths.

In the dungeon’s deepest part, Zhou Guangcai, feeling thirsty, went to fetch so water. But as soon as he entered the chief’s small room, he knew sothing was off—the people shouldn’t all have vanished. Suddenly a wave of drowsiness washed over him, and before he could react, his limbs went limp and he collapsed onto the floor, fast asleep.

After a bit more ti, the confusing smoke had completely filled the dungeon, every inch saturated, driving all inside into deep slumber.

This took less than a stick of incense.

"Boss He, it’s done!"

"Okay, you stay here with Sun the Third and stand lookout—I’ll go in for the rescue."

"Alright."

As the two finished talking and were about to act, several invisible sword auras suddenly assaulted them, lightning fast—soundless, already less than a foot from them in an instant.

"Watch out!"

"Pshhh!"

Boss He barely threw up a Qi Shield before the sword aura hit. The massive force flung him ters away. When he steadied himself, he saw the earth jar smoke operator’s head was split off—his body sliced into three parts, colors splattered all over the ground.

"Who?!" Voice suppressed, vision blurred, suddenly five figures in night clothes appeared—each with a long sword, all masked, an aggressive aura pouring from each.

The five newcors said nothing—not a single word, not stopping even a mont. One sword pushed Boss He back, three swords slew the other man, then President Qi’s three n surrounded Boss He, while the other two charged the array operator, Sun the Third.

They were using a combined attack skill!

In just two exchanges, Boss He was shocked to discover that the lowest cultivation among these three attackers was Gathering Spirit Realm Sixth Layer—the highest nearly Perfection! Since when did experts abound everywhere? And who were these people—they were definitely not Xuanqing Guard!

Boss He struggled desperately; anwhile, Sun the Third, seeing things go south, tried to run—starting with escape skill. But as he shaped a hand seal and started reciting the seal technique, his vision flashed—a golden dart shot straight at his face, so fast he couldn’t dodge. He had to interrupt his hand seal, throwing up a Qi Shield to block. But that mont’s hesitation let two night-clothed assailants close in on him.

Just three breaths later—a sword shattered Sun the Third’s protective magical artifact, the second tore his belly open, the third finished him off completely.

Almost no pause. As Sun the Third died, the two night-clothed killers imdiately took over the four array discs. Their skills were practiced, and even with a change of hands, the illusion array didn’t collapse—only shook briefly before stabilizing.

"Quick!"

The three surrounding Boss He pressed their advantage—his twin blades moved slower and slower, every step left a bloody print, his body already cut in at least eight massive wounds.

"Clang!"

A sword stabbed straight into Boss He’s wrist, one blade flew out of his grasp. He tried to retreat, but saw that the night-clothed figure opposite him suddenly spat a streak of gold light from beneath his mask—right at the mouth!

"You are... pshhh!"

Less than three feet away, gold light flashed, piercing Boss He’s left eye and bursting out the back of his head in a fist-sized hole—gone without a trace.

So, in under twenty breaths, the three who nearly had success were all dead.

After slaughtering the three, the five night-clothed figures still didn’t exchange a word; their coordination was flawless, everyone knowing exactly what to do next.

One kept up the array, suppressing all outside Xuanqing Guard personnel; two stood guard; the other two each pulled out an array disc, assembling them together. They glanced at the dungeon’s gate, as if asuring their spot, then put the assembled, oversized array disc onto their chosen spot on the ground.

"Activate!"

These were the only two words spoken by the five. As soon as the words left his mouth, one transferred a stream of True Qi into the oversized array disc and activated it. The disc erupted with imnse power, and the five rapidly used spells to escape.

The prison chief and those trapped inside the illusion array from the Black Banner Battalion finally ca out of it—before they could trigger the summoning talisman, they were stunned by what happened next:

As if an invisible giant fist had suddenly smashed the ground, a gigantic pit, nearly twenty yards across, was pounded out. And the pit’s exact location was the Black Banner Battalion’s dungeon...
